Registered Nurse - Long-Term Care
Location: Waimea, HI
Start Date: 08-10-2026
Contract Type: Travel Contract
Shift Type: Rotating shifts, must be available for all shifts (day, evening, night), including weekends and holidays
Candidate Pay Rate: $67 per hour

Roles & Responsibilities
- Provide compassionate, high-quality nursing care to residents in our Long-Term Care unit
- Administer medications and treatments accurately and safely
- Perform comprehensive patient assessments and develop individualized care plans
- Coordinate care with physicians and the interdisciplinary care team
- Maintain accurate and timely clinical documentation in the electronic medical record
- Communicate effectively with residents, families, and team members
Qualifications
- Active Hawaii RN license (must be currently active)
- Current BLS/BCLS certification
- Minimum of one year of recent Long-Term Care or skilled nursing experience (2 years preferred)
- Experience with electronic medical records (EMR)
- Ability to work the assigned schedule, including weekends and holidays as needed
- Strong communication and clinical assessment skills

Travel Perks: Explore Waimea, HI
Explore the breathtaking island of Kauai from Waimea. Visit Waimea Canyon, known as the Grand Canyon of the Pacific, hike the lush trails of Kokee State Park, and relax on pristine beaches like Polihale. Enjoy the rich Hawaiian culture, local farmer's markets, and stunning sunsets. Weekend adventures to the Na Pali Coast are a must!
